The crew assigned to Ladder 11-1 assisted with ventilation of the - [New Engine 11-2 Goes In Service](https://mcesd8.org/new-engine-11-2-goes-in-service/) - South Montgomery County welcomes back Pierce Mfg, after 15 years, with the delivery of its new Enforcer Pumper. The new fire engine seats 4 firefighters, carries 1,000 gallons of water, can pump 2,000 gallons of water per minute, has 25 gallons of class A foam, and an Assortment of rescue tools. Floods may:Be the result from rain, snow, coastal storms, storm - [Taxes and Budget](https://mcesd8.org/taxes-and-budget/) - Taxes and Budget About ESDs Emergency Services Districts are a political subdivision of the State of Texas and are created through a petition from and an election by the citizens of the proposed District under Texas Health and Safety Code 775. ESD’s are allowed, by statue, to levy ad valorem property taxes with a constitutional - [Pet Microchip Program](https://mcesd8.org/programs-and-services/pet-microchip-program/) - Pet Microchip Program Two of the South Montgomery County Fire Department’s stations are equipped with pet microchip readers, and over 50 animals have been reunited with their owners since the program began in 2019.Here is how it works. It includes detailed accounts - [ESD Board](https://mcesd8.org/esd-board/) - ESD Board Emergency Services District No. 8 is governed by a five-member Board of Commissioners. The Commissioners are appointed by Montgomery County Commissioners Court and serve two-year staggered terms. The officer positions are determined by an election among the board members. Our mission focuses on life safety, property protection, and comprehensive risk mitigation, ensuring we deliver the highest level of service to - [Coverage Area](https://mcesd8.org/coverage-area/) - Coverage Area The South Montgomery County Fire Department’s area of responsibility covers 95,000 people across 53 square miles. This area includes portions of Precincts 3 and 4 and is served by 21 Utility Districts (MUDs). The city of Oak Ridge North, located within this district, has a population of 3,057 and covers 1.45 square miles. - [FAQs](https://mcesd8.org/faqs/) -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) What Is Fire Safety?
